City Council approved a $178,950 contract with SimplySpatial for geographic information system, data management, information technology, artificial intelligence, and cybersecurity support. The contract will be funded through an Epidemiology and Laboratory Capacity grant, and the consent vote was unanimous at 5-0.

The contract is intended to support the city’s mapping, data, technology, and cybersecurity functions without using the funding identified in the minutes as the city’s general funds. Council also approved a $35,199.56 agreement for immunization services and authorized general obligation notes for debt refinancing and city facility and equipment projects. An ordinance changing parking, stopping, and standing rules received first reading; the minutes do not state its final outcome.
